About ZIP Code 07828

ZIP code 07828 is located in Budd Lake, New Jersey, within Morris County. With a population of 14,723, this is a lightly populated ZIP code with a relatively young community — the median age is 37.7 years. Economically, 07828 is a middle-income ZIP code: the median household income of $96,989 is above the national average.

Real estate in ZIP code 07828 represents a premium housing market. The median home value of $433,200 is significantly above the national average. Renters can expect to pay around $1,483 per month in median rent. The area has a relatively balanced mix of owners (54.4%) and renters (45.6%). Median home values have increased by 28% since 2019.

The population of 07828 is majority White (58.28%). Residents are well-educated — 52.8% hold a bachelor's degree or higher, which is above the national average. Poverty affects a relatively small share of residents at 6.0%. Household income has grown by 28% since 2019.

The unemployment rate in 07828 stands at 4.2%, which is near the national average. About 14% of workers are remote. As in most parts of the country, driving alone is the dominant commute mode at 77%.

Overall, ZIP code 07828 in Budd Lake, NJ is characterized as middle-income, well-educated, and a relatively young community. With 14,723 residents, a median household income of $96,989, and a median home value of $433,200, it offers a clear picture of life in this part of New Jersey.
